当前位置:首页 > 开发语言 > 正文

uploadfile使用方法(uploaded怎么使用)

uploadfile使用方法(uploaded怎么使用)

其实uploadfile使用方法的问题并不复杂,但是又很多的朋友都不太了解uploaded怎么使用,因此呢,今天小编就来为大家分享uploadfile使用方法的一些知识...

其实uploadfile使用方法的问题并不复杂,但是又很多的朋友都不太了解uploaded怎么使用,因此呢,今天小编就来为大家分享uploadfile使用方法的一些知识,希望可以帮助到大家,下面我们一起来看看这个问题的分析吧!

接口有一个参数是file怎样上传

如果接口中有一个参数是"file",并且你需要上传文件,具体的上传方式可能取决于你使用的编程语言和框架。以下是一些常见的方法来实现文件上传:

1.使用表单提交(FormSubmission):如果你正在处理一个表单提交,其中包含一个文件输入字段(如`<inputtype="file"name="file">`),在服务器端处理表单提交时,可以通过读取文件字段来获取上传的文件数据。

2.使用HTTPPOST请求:如果你使用的是HTTP客户端库,可以使用POST方法将文件作为请求的一部分发送到服务器。具体的实现方式会根据你所使用的编程语言和库而有所不同。

3.使用多部分表单数据(MultipartFormData):对于较为复杂的文件上传场景,可以使用多部分表单数据格式。这种格式能够在HTTP请求中同时发送文本数据和文件数据。具体实现方式也取决于你所使用的编程语言和框架。

无论使用哪种方法,通常你需要在服务器端的代码中接收上传的文件,并进行相应的处理,例如保存文件到特定的目录,对文件进行处理或将文件数据存储到数据库中。

请注意,具体的实现方式可能因你使用的编程语言、框架和服务器端技术而有所不同。建议参考你所使用技术的文档、教程或示例代码,以获取针对你具体情况的准确指导。

js验证上传图片的方法

代码示例如下:

<!DOCTYPEhtmlPUBLIC"-//W3C//DTDXHTML1.0Transitional//EN"

"http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">

<htmlxmlns="http://www.w3.org/1999/xhtml">

<head>

<metahttp-equiv="Content-Type"content="text/html;charset=utf-8"/>

<title>js验证图片</title>

<script>

UpLoadFileCheck=function()

{

this.AllowExt=".jpg,.gif";

//允许上传的文件类型0为无限制

//每个扩展名后边要加一个","小写字母表示

this.AllowImgFileSize=0;

//允许上传文件的大小0为无限制单位:KB

this.AllowImgWidth=0;

//允许上传的图片的宽度0为无限制单位:px(像素)

this.AllowImgHeight=0;

//允许上传的图片的高度0为无限制单位:px(像素)

this.ImgObj=newImage();

this.ImgFileSize=0;

this.ImgWidth=0;

this.ImgHeight=0;

this.FileExt="";

this.ErrMsg="";

this.IsImg=false;//全局变量

}

UpLoadFileCheck.prototype.CheckExt=function(obj)

{

this.ErrMsg="";

this.ImgObj.src=obj.value;

//this.HasChecked=false;

if(obj.value=="")

{

this.ErrMsg="\n请选择一个文件";

}

else

{

this.FileExt=obj.value.substr(obj.value.lastIndexOf(".")).toLowerCase();

if(this.AllowExt!=0&&this.AllowExt.indexOf(this.FileExt)==-1)

//判断文件类型是否允许上传

{

this.ErrMsg="\n该文件类型不允许上传。请上传"+this.AllowExt+"类型的文件,当前文件类型为"+this.FileExt;

}

}

if(this.ErrMsg!="")

{

this.ShowMsg(this.ErrMsg,false);

returnfalse;

}

else

returnthis.CheckProperty(obj);

}

UpLoadFileCheck.prototype.CheckProperty=function(obj)

{

if(this.ImgObj.readyState!="complete")//

{

sleep(1000);//一秒使用图能完全加载

}

if(this.IsImg==true)

{

this.ImgWidth=this.ImgObj.width;

//取得图片的宽度

this.ImgHeight=this.ImgObj.height;

//取得图片的高度

if(this.AllowImgWidth!=0&&this.AllowImgWidth<this.ImgWidth)

this.ErrMsg=this.ErrMsg+"\n图片宽度超过限制。请上传宽度小于"+this.AllowImgWidth+"px的文件,当前图片宽度为"+this.ImgWidth+"px";

if(this.AllowImgHeight!=0&&this.AllowImgHeight<this.ImgHeight)

this.ErrMsg=this.ErrMsg+"\n图片高度超过限制。请上传高度小于"+this.AllowImgHeight+"px的文件,当前图片高度为"+this.ImgHeight+"px";

}

this.ImgFileSize=Math.round(this.ImgObj.fileSize/1024*100)/100;

//取得图片文件的大小

if(this.AllowImgFileSize!=0&&this.AllowImgFileSize<this.ImgFileSize)

this.ErrMsg

关于uploadfile使用方法到此分享完毕,希望能帮助到您。

最新文章